FC Barcelona 7-0 Madrid CFF: Strong as ever

A great atmosphere at the Estadi Johan Cruyff and a very convincing victory indeed

A game that was still tight with half an hour to go ended up being a landslide victory for the women. Graham Hansen was able to celebrate her 100th appearance with the opening goal, but that was the only one in the first half of a game that brought the curious anecdote of goalkeeping sisters Gemma Font and Meritxell Font both being included the same squad. 

 

Gemma was called upon to show her best as Madrid CFF spent a lot of the first half causing considerable danger, and it wasn't until after the break that the blaugrana ladies really managed to shine. But wow did they shine!

Mariona Caldentey culminated a fine team move by knocking one in off the post and then Brazilian Geyse Ferreira headed in with her first touch of the ball after coming on. Shortly after, she fired in her second from outside the area.

In between those two goals, Caldentey completed a brace of her own with a vigorous header, and Crnogorcevic added two of her own in the final quarter of an hour to complete what ended up being a very convincing rout.

MATCH STATS

Barça Femení: Gemma Font, Bronze (Marta Torrejon, min. 72), Laia Codina (Irene Paredes, min. 72), Mapi León, Nuria Rábano (Rölf, min. 61), Patri Guijarro, Walsh, Mariona, Hansen (Crnogorcevic, min. 67), Oshoala (Geyse Ferreira, min. 60), Pina.

Madrid CFF: Natalia, Mónica, Rachael, Lauren, Aída (Jiali, min. 67), Laura, Memo, Flor, Itzi (Gabi Nunes, min. 67, Ana G., Estela (Karen, min. 60).

Goals: 1-0, Graham Hansen (min. 22); 2-0, Mariona Caldentey (min. 59); 3-0, Geyse Ferreira (min. 61); 4-0, Mariona Caldentey (min. 65); 5-0, Geyse Ferreira (min. 68); 6-0, Crnogorcevic (min. 77); Crnogorcevic (min. 78).

Referee: Zulema González González. Yellow cards for Hansen and Laia Codina of Barça and Ana González and Laura Domínguez of Madrid CFF.
